/DSD/RP_MASTERDATA316: You are not authorized for display
typically indicates that the user attempting to access certain master data in the SAP system does not have the necessary authorization to view that data. This is a common issue in systems with strict access controls, such as SAP.Cause:
- Authorization Issues: The user does not have the required authorization object or role assigned to their user profile to view the specific master data.
- Role Configuration: The roles assigned to the user may not include the necessary permissions for the specific transaction or data object.
- Data Restrictions: There may be restrictions in place that limit access to certain data based on user roles or organizational units.
Solution:
- Check User Roles: Verify the roles assigned to the user in the SAP system. This can be done by navigating to the user management transaction (e.g., SU01) and checking the roles assigned to the user.
- Review Authorization Objects: Identify the specific authorization objects required for the transaction or data access. This can be done by consulting with your SAP security team or by reviewing the documentation for the relevant transaction.
- Modify Roles: If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, you may need to modify their roles or create a new role that includes the required authorizations. This typically requires access to transaction PFCG (Profile Generator).
- Testing: After making changes to the user roles or authorizations, have the user log out and log back in to test if the issue is resolved.
- Consult Security Team: If you are not authorized to make changes to user roles or if you are unsure about the necessary authorizations, consult your SAP security team for assistance.
